The hexadecimal color code #0B386A corresponds to the code RGB( 11, 56, 106 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,04 level), green (at 0,22 level) and blue (at 0,42 level). Its brightness is 22% and its saturation is 81%. It is composed of red at 6%, green at 32% and blue at 61%. The dominant component is blue.
